Faltering opening batsman Phillip Hughes found his place in Australia's Test team under threat from two directions at Northampton yesterday.

Exposed again as vulnerable to short-pitched balls on off stump as Northamptonshire seamer David Wigley bounced him out for just 10 – caught at gully off the splice – the 20-year- old left-hander then watched Shane Watson, the man most likely to unseat him at Edgbaston, stroke a confident 84 on the first day of the three-day tour game at Wantage Road.

On a rain-disrupted day, Australia had reached 231 for three before bad light stopped play.
